POSITION AND DUTY REQUIREMENTS
Clinical Dietetic Technician (CDT) shall provide support to the Nutrition and Food Service (NFS) operations. Services include management of patient diet orders, meal tickets, food allergies, patient meal preferences, bedside meal ordering, Room Service Connect (RMS) operations, Admissions/Discharges/Transfers (ADT) monitoring, therapeutic diet compliance, tray accuracy activities, patient satisfaction activities, and processing of information within Computrition and other authorized systems. CDT may work in multiple areas of the Bay Pines VAMC based on operational requirements.
Duties
· Provides professional and courteous customer service via telephone, email, and in-person
· Prints, prepares, and reviews meal tickets for assigned area(s) via Computrition and/or Vista
· Correctly interprets diet activity and patient information to ensure meal trays contain food items adhering to patient requests and preferences, and current therapeutic diet order
· Conducts bedside and in-person ordering as assigned
· Manages patient Room Service Meal orders by phone, entering into the Room Service Connect (RMS) software system within their diet parameters
· Monitors Admissions, Discharges, Transfers (ADT), and Diet Changes, adjusting and processing in Computrition and Vista as appropriate
· Retrieves computerized information/printouts to assist with tray and/or nourishment assembly such as standing orders, nourishment labels, tabulated recipe lists, and other simple information to assist in meal delivery
· Collects information from patients and/or caretakers to support Registered Dietitian Nutritionists (RDNs) including eating habits, allergies, diet, preferences, and updates Computrition
· Works collaboratively with interdisciplinary team members, including RDNs, Nursing staff, and Nutrition and Food Service (NFS) staff
· Checks trays for accuracy during meal service as assigned
· Conducts in-person patient satisfaction surveys
· Completes test trays including testing temperature and taste
· Complies with the FDA Food Code 2022, Supplement, VHA Directive 1439, and all local policies and procedures
Qualifications
Must have experience performing duties in food service in a hospital environment; tray delivery and knowledge of tray assembly area procedures; using dietetics software programs; familiarity with regular and modified diets; assisting with food selections; following verbal and written instructions; and using computer equipment, phone system, and printers. This position requires effective communication skills both verbally and in writing and good customer service.
Required Knowledge
Knowledge of therapeutic diets, such as, but not limited to: International Dysphagia Diet Standardization Initiative (IDDSI), Renal, Diabetic, Cardiac, and Medical Nutrition Therapy for health and a wide variety of disease states.
Computer Skills
Experience with performing basic computer functions, including but not limited to word processing, email communication, data entry, internet navigation, and use of common office software applications (Word, Excel, Outlook, etc.)
Credentials
Candidates shall possess either:
(a) Dietetic Technician Registered (DTR) credentials; or
(b) A bachelor's degree or at least 24 semester hours in a nutrition-related field.
DTR credentials are preferred but not required.
